CAD图纸如何导出为Excel表格?如何快速转换?
作者:佚名|分类:EXCEL|浏览:155|发布时间:2025-04-01 11:16:19
CAD图纸如何导出为Excel表格?如何快速转换?
随着计算机辅助设计(CAD)技术的广泛应用,许多设计师和工程师在完成设计工作后,需要将CAD图纸中的数据转换为Excel表格,以便进行进一步的数据分析和处理。以下是详细步骤和技巧,帮助您将CAD图纸导出为Excel表格,并实现快速转换。
一、CAD图纸导出为Excel表格的步骤
1. 打开CAD图纸
首先,打开您需要转换的CAD图纸文件。
2. 选择数据提取工具
在CAD软件中,通常会有数据提取工具或者属性提取功能。在AutoCAD中,可以通过以下路径找到:
AutoCAD 2013及以后版本:菜单栏“数据” -> “属性” -> “创建属性表”;
AutoCAD 2012及以前版本:菜单栏“工具” -> “数据提取” -> “创建属性表”。
3. 创建属性表
在弹出的“创建属性表”对话框中,选择“新建”按钮,然后选择图纸中的对象,如线、圆、文本等,将其添加到属性表中。
4. 设置属性
在属性表中,您可以设置每个对象的属性,如名称、长度、半径、角度等。设置完成后,点击“确定”保存属性表。
5. 导出属性表
在属性表界面,点击“文件” -> “导出” -> “导出到Excel”,选择一个保存路径,点击“保存”按钮。
二、如何快速转换CAD图纸为Excel表格
1. 使用第三方软件
市面上有许多第三方软件可以帮助您快速将CAD图纸转换为Excel表格,如CADtoExcel、CAD2Excel等。这些软件通常具有以下特点:
支持多种CAD文件格式;
提供多种转换选项,如选择特定对象、自定义属性等;
转换速度快,操作简单。
2. 使用在线转换工具
一些在线转换工具可以将CAD图纸转换为Excel表格,如CAD2Excel Online、CADtoExcel Online等。这些工具通常具有以下特点:
无需下载和安装软件;
支持多种CAD文件格式;
转换速度快,操作简单。
3. 使用编程语言
如果您熟悉编程,可以使用Python、C等编程语言编写脚本,实现CAD图纸到Excel表格的转换。以下是一个使用Python实现转换的示例代码:
```python
import cadquery as cq
import pandas as pd
加载CAD图纸
doc = cq.Document()
doc.load("path/to/your/cad/file.dwg")
提取属性
attributes = []
for obj in doc.objects:
if obj.type == "Line":
attributes.append([obj.name, obj.length])
elif obj.type == "Circle":
attributes.append([obj.name, obj.radius])
创建DataFrame
df = pd.DataFrame(attributes, columns=["Name", "Value"])
保存为Excel
df.to_excel("path/to/your/output/file.xlsx", index=False)
```
三、相关问答
1. 问:CAD图纸中的哪些对象可以导出为Excel表格?
答: CAD图纸中的线、圆、文本、块等对象都可以导出为Excel表格。具体支持哪些对象,取决于您所使用的CAD软件和转换工具。
2. 问:如何确保导出的Excel表格中的数据准确无误?
答: 在创建属性表时,仔细设置每个对象的属性,确保属性名称和数据类型正确。此外,在转换过程中,检查Excel表格中的数据,确保没有错误。
3. 问:转换CAD图纸为Excel表格需要花费多少时间?
答: 转换时间取决于图纸的复杂程度和所选转换工具的性能。使用第三方软件或在线工具通常可以快速完成转换。
4. 问:如何处理转换过程中出现的错误?
答: 如果在转换过程中出现错误,请检查以下方面:
确保所选转换工具支持您的CAD文件格式;
检查CAD图纸中的对象是否正确设置属性;
查看转换工具的日志文件,了解错误原因。
通过以上步骤和技巧,您可以将CAD图纸导出为Excel表格,并实现快速转换。希望本文对您有所帮助。